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85 128013 8838412382 1653734 37377916376
785298123 26463023012
785298123 26463023012
6022 668981 833 5887
All about undefined
Interested in learning more?
785298123 26463023012
6022 668981 833 5887
See more
857523419 64
84114 3601585435 6966341
See more
440780445 587343 46
805455307 7872539456 55273432
See more